Transaction b114381c633ab54f466754513ec6da3bebc1a39d2841b97cf27a2b3a5be15927

2 Input
1 Outputs
  • b114381c633ab54f466754513ec6da3bebc1a39d2841b97cf27a2b3a5be15927:0
  • value  526719
    address  17Syy2xHhkWViABTAqZ77QeXVNqXLcw2aF